Tobacco smoking and smokeless tobacco use among people living with HIV in Zambia: Findings from a 2023 National NCD/HIV Survey.
<h4>Background</h4>People living with HIV (PLWH) who use tobacco face significant public health risks compared to non-users, including an average loss of 12.3 years of life expectancy. Tobacco use increases the likelihood of non-communicable diseases (NCDs), such as cardiovascular diseas...
